This NOAA grant, the B-WET Program, is designed to advance environmental education within the K-12 setting. Specifically, this grant is for promoting locally relevant, hands-on learning experiences focused on watershed ecosystems. Funded initiatives aim to provide students with significant watershed educational experiences, while also offering essential professional development opportunities for their teachers. Furthermore, the program helps to bolster key regional educational and environmental objectives across the New England area. This initiative supports a holistic approach to environmental literacy, ensuring that students and educators are equipped to address local environmental challenges.

Additional Information on Eligibility: | Eligible applicants are K-12 public and independent schools and school systems, institutions of higher education, community-based and non-profit organizations, state or local government agencies, interstate agencies, and Indian tribal governments. The Department of Commerce/National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(DOC/NOAA) is strongly committed to broadening the participation of underrepresented groups such as historically black colleges and universities, Hispanic serving institutions, tribal colleges and universities, and institutions that service underserved areas. Participation by these groups and institutions will be taken into consideration during review. While applicants do not need to be from the targeted geographical region specified in the program objectives (i.e., the New England states), they work with target audiences in these areas. |
